Description: New Zealand scenes including thermal areas in the North Island, and river, mountain and roading scenes in the South Island, taken by various identified and unidentified photographers between about the 1880s and 1900s. Two photographers, Josiah Martin and Patrick Thomas Malaghan took most of the images. Other identified photographers include Edmund Wheeler, F. Finch, A.J. Iles, Charles Spencer, Edward Le Grice, J.V. (James Valentine), and Ross (Photographer, Invercargill). Several of the unidentified photographers are listed under their initials only, and include one with the initials T.S.M (or S.T.M. in a monogram), also A.A.B., R.G., Rooney, Luney (?), and L.M. A large number of those taken by Patrick Malaghan show Skippers Road and the Shotover River, with Pinchers Bluff, Huttons Cutting, Hell's Gate, and Skippers Creek. Thermal areas in the North Island show the Pink and White Terraces before the 1886 eruption of mount Tarawera, and also a number taken after the eruption, including the remnants of Te Ariki Pa. A large number also show various geysers, mud pools and hot springs. One method of crossing rivers is shown with the Hooker Wire Bridge (or Hooker Cage) and a "chair" travelling across a wire in Skippers over the Shotover River. Iles, Arthur James, 1870-1943: Portrait of Ta Mehana Peeke, Ngati Hako Paoa chief

Date: [ca 1893 - 1900]

By: Iles, Arthur James, 1870-1943

Reference: PAColl-10373

Description: Photographic print of studio portrait of Tamehana Peeke, also known as Tamihana Peeke and Thompson Bags, taken in Thames in the 1890s by Arthur James Iles. The subject wears a Māori cloak decorated with peacock feathers over a korowai while carrying a tokotoko in his right hand. Ta Moko and moustache feature prominently. The image caption states 'Ta Mehana Peeke Ngati Hako Paoa chief' together with the photographer's studio imprint 'Iles Photo Thames'. Portraits of Maori

Date: 1893-1900

From: Burton, Helen Agatha :Portraits of Maori

By: Iles, Arthur James, 1870-1943

Reference: PAColl-8705-2

Description: Studio portraits of Maori in traditional dress. All photographed by Arthur James Iles. Most of the photographs are marked "Iles Photo Thames." Iles set up his Thames studio in 1893 and operated from there for most of the 1890s. The remainder are marked "Iles photo Auckland," and probably date from his first period there in 1900. By 1901 he was in Rotorua from where he returned to Auckland in 1911. (Info from "Arthur James Iles,Photographer, A catalogue of Maori Portraits held at the Auckland Institute and Museum," Jo Torr, 1986.) Quantity: 26 b&w original photographic print(s).

Illustrated tin plate titled 'Maori Chief'

Date: [Between 1901 and 1905?]

From: Iles, Arthur James 1870-1943 : Five tin plates depicting Maori portraits and New Zealand scenes]. Published for Iles, Rotorua, by George Hadfield, Wellington, N.Z. [ca 1901-1905]

By: Iles, Arthur James, 1870-1943; Hadfield, George, active 1904

Reference: Objects-0269

Description: The original photographic portrait was taken by Rotorua photographer Arthur Iles. Published for Iles by George Hadfield, Wellington. Shows a head-and-shoulders portrait of the Ngāti Maru chief Matene Te Nga. He shows his distinctive facial moko and wears a kahu huruhuru (feather cloak). The portrait is encircled by a band of kōwhaiwhai. The outer edge of the plate is decorated with four native birds, at twelve, three, six and nine o'clock respectively: the kiwi, the kōtare (kingfisher), the kea and the kākā. There are also decorations of native plants: kōwhai (kakabeak), pikiareko (clematis), rātā and mānuka. Title supplied by Library. The original photographic portrait was taken by Arthur Iles, a Rotorua photographer. A negative copy is held in the Library at 1/2-096691-F . Quantity: 1 curio(s).
